BMW Financial Services NA, LLC was established in 1993, supporting the sales and marketing of BMW products. Subsequently, we have expanded beyond the leasing, retail and commercial financing of a traditional captive-finance company offering a broad variety of products tailored for the BMW, MINI and Rolls-Royce customer. As the Enterprise Data Strategist, you will be responsible for developing and maintaining the SF2-US Data Strategy in alignment with the Data Management policies and with annual Executive Committee approval. You will ensure project requirements support the approved Data Strategy and Data Management policies, as well as act as the primary resource engaged with project teams representing the SF2-US Data Strategy and Data Management policies. The Data Strategist will be the primary point of responsibility to develop and implement a framework to increase the data maturity and literacy of SF2-US to make data actionable, trustworthy, and in the forefront of decisions at every level. Additionally, this role will provide thought leadership and collaborate with all data management stakeholders in providing well considered cloud solutions and other innovation recommendations.

In this role, you will be responsible for overall project integration and communications regarding alignment with the Data Strategy and the Data Management policies. Within this scope to include but not limited to the following tasks:


  • Evaluate and document data & analytics initiative risks and mitigation plans.
  • Work across different agile teams and product owners.
  • Identify and resolve cross-team and cross-system dependencies.
  • Data Management Stakeholder communication (Data executives, Owners, Stewards, Privacy, etc.).
  • Communicate complex topics regarding solutions to audiences without deep technical skills.
  • Ability to comprehend logical data models and technical requirements.
  • Experience with web service integration or web-based systems.
  • Scope ideas and clarify use cases.
  • Support acquisition of data sources to be acquired from various departments, affiliates, partners, and vendors (existing or new), on premise, cloud or with other parties.
